Next year’s Samsung Galaxy A devices touted to be Galaxy A71 and A91 – first in the series to use Android 10

The recent Samsung Galaxy A series devices were impressive bang-for-your-buck offerings – even if not the most exciting devices to come out this year. As a follow up, Samsung are reportedly to be introducing the next generation Galaxy A71 and A91 in spring of 2020.

A report by GSM Arena notes that the two devices will ship with Android 10 and will be the first in the Galaxy A-series to sport the OS. This suggests that we may not be seeing follow ups to the A30, A50 and A80 yet, not before the launch of the Galaxy S11 series apparently.

In another report by GSM Arena, the Galaxy A91 could come with a 108MP camera along with 45W fast charging. It’s odd that we’re hearing news of the Galaxy A91, since we haven’t seen the A90 yet. So let’s take things slowly, and look forward to the launch of the latter first.
